2011-05-11 56 views
2

1)从字节数组中加载图片。Java图片处理框架

2)确认它是当前图片大小。

3)根据我的需要调整图片大小。

是否有任何开箱即用的Java框架可以帮助我做到这一点?

在此先感谢。

+1

可能是这个链接是有帮助的http://stackoverflow.com/questions/603283/what-is-the-best-java-image-processing-library-approach – Ankit 2011-05-11 11:02:24

回答

3

事实上,Java的默认包应该足够:

  1. 要加载图像使用javax.imageio中。 ImageIO .read(...)
  2. 为了得到它的大小使用的getWidth()和getHeight()返回的BufferedImage对象
  3. 的调整图像大小,您可以:创建一个新的图像(BufferedImage),收购它的Grahpics对象,设置转换,然后绘制原始图像。

参考java working with images tutorial